On Wed, 2014-08-13 at 20:12 +0100, Adam Dinwoodie wrote:
> On Mon, Aug 04, 2014 at 10:41:06PM +0100, Adam Dinwoodie wrote:
> > Just to update folk: I've bumped to v2.0.4, and everything's working a
> > lot more nicely.  I've managed CVS imports using both 32-bit and 64-bit,
> > and I'm in the process of ironing out a few kinks in the test suites
> > before I'm ready to release.
> > 
> > This definitely feels like the home stretch for getting something ready
> > to upload and distribute.
> 
> I think everything's good to go!  CVS imports are working fine, I've
> used the build myself briefly (and a previous almost-identical build for
> a while), and the test suites are almost all passing*.

Please note that I have just added a number of perl module packages
required for git-email.  Please be sure to install perl-Authen-SASL,
perl-IO-Socket-SSL, perl-MailTools, and perl-Net-SMTP-SSL for both
arches in order to pick up the correct dependencies.
